In his early decades Koons characteristically worked in series. To name only some, a sequence known as the New (1980–83) involved professional vacuum cleaners and flooring polishers in vitrines; his Equilibrium series (1985) consisted of cast bronze flotation units and basketballs suspended in fluid; and his Designed in Heaven series (1990–91) was a bunch of erotic paintings and sculptures of Koons and his previous spouse, Italian porn star Cicciolina (Ilona Staller).

The Hulk Elvis series might be seen to be a direct progress of this early operate as Koons continues to obstacle notions of notion, presenting something which is in opposition to what It appears.

In 1980, Koons remaining MoMA and commenced offering stocks and mutual cash for the 1st Buyers Company and, later on, for Smith-Barney, creating on his background in revenue. This financed the human body of labor that grew to become The New. In the same year, he debuted this series in the New Museum on 14th Avenue in Decrease Manhattan. The exhibition, which was made to appear like a showroom, presented vacuum cleaners in illuminated plexiglass containers. In 1983 he began building The Equilibrium series which consisted of basketballs floating in tanks of distilled drinking water along with posters of basketball stars.

Over the early nineties, Koons was sued many periods for copyright infringement in excess of his use of economic and artistic supply product in his pieces. The circumstances had been all upheld and bundled the notable Koons vs Rogers during which Artwork Rogers, a specialist photographer, agreed an away from courtroom settlement with Koons right after it had been demonstrated that Koons' sculpture String of Puppies (1988) within the Banality collection was a duplicate on the Rogers' photograph Puppies (1985).

Born in York, Pennsylvania, on January 21, 1955, artist Jeff Koons created a reputation for himself by making use of day to day objects in Particular installations that touched on consumerism and the human practical experience.

Koons released his most controversial sequence, Manufactured in Heaven in 1990. This consisted of huge images and sculptures depicting him nude As well as in sexually express functions with Ilona Staller, the famed Italian porn star also called Ciccolina. Having noticed Staller highlighted in European Publications, Koons flew to Rome to counsel they collaborate, which resulted while in the photographic classes that shaped the basis to the sequence. During their time collectively, The 2 fell in really like, In spite of neither Talking one other's language. Brazenly flouting conventions of good taste, the series elicited an overwhelmingly condemnatory reaction from critics, threatening to dethrone Koons from artwork entire world preeminence.
